The Protection Bureau welcomes back Wanda Valenteen

July 15, 2013
Wanda Valenteen returns as Central Station Manager

The Protection Bureau is pleased to announce that Wanda has returned to her position of Central Station Manager.

From 2006 - 2011, Wanda was manager of our award winning Central Station. She returns with plenty of experience in call center management and working with a team monitoring asset protection systems designed to recover stolen cash and high value assets through tag tracking.

She's very philanthropic, and nothing is closer to her heart than "Walk With Wanda", a group that she established to raise money for the America Heart Association.

We are fortunate to have Wanda return.
